Output 1062256654c89df113a70cf63a5bb44d005658cec63b311a9fd776dc452f8166:0

value
2765041
script pubkey
OP_0 OP_PUSHBYTES_20 2c19871fe8f3f1d9920205daae6de8ab54590863
address
tb1q9svcw8lg70canyszqhd2um0g4d29jzrrwekmym
transaction
1062256654c89df113a70cf63a5bb44d005658cec63b311a9fd776dc452f8166